Patent number: 11121893Abstract: A transmitter for providing channel equalization that includes a first driver and second driver having a high pass filter. The first driver generates a first output signal representing a digital input signal. The second driver generates a second output signal representing a high pass filtered version of the digital input signal. The first and second output signals are summed to provide a third output signal that is channel equalized for transmission over a channel.Type: GrantFiled: November 15, 2019Date of Patent: September 14, 2021Assignee: Rambus Inc.Inventor: John Wood Poulton

Patent number: 8363368Abstract: A power supply shunt for an electronic circuit. The power supply shunt includes at least two Field Effect Transistors (FETs), a first of the FETs having its drain coupled to a terminal of an electronic circuit and its source coupled to another of the FETs, and a second of the FETs having its source coupled to ground and its drain coupled to another of the FETs. The first FET has a bulk terminal that floats with respect to ground.Type: GrantFiled: November 9, 2011Date of Patent: January 29, 2013Assignee: Rambus Inc.Inventor: John Wood Poulton

Patent number: 8111093Abstract: A phase controller can be part of a phase-locked loop (PLL) or a delay-locked loop (DLL). The phase controller includes first and second regulators. The first regulator provides power supply noise rejection while the second regulator provides phase and frequency lock.Type: GrantFiled: October 8, 2010Date of Patent: February 7, 2012Assignee: Rumbus Inc.Inventors: John Wood Poulton, Thomas H. Greer, III
